titleOfInvention Polyestermide polymer and its production
abstract PURPOSE: Polyesterimide polymers of formula I [k + 1 + m = 1 ; k : 1 is 10 : 0 - 0 : 10;(k + 1) : m = 1 : 9 - 9 : 1; n = 8 or more; A, B are independently difunctional aromatic hydrocarbyl residue of formula II - V (Y is alkylene of 5 or less carbon atoms, or haloalkylene, -SO 2 -,-SO-,-S-,-CO-, -O-;R is independently 8 or less C alkyl, halogenated alkyl, halogen; p, q are independently 0-4]. n COPYRIGHT: (C)1978,JPO&Japio
